Betty Manygoats is known for distinctive Dine (Navajo) pottery with its “folk art” feel to the designs.  She is famous for her pottery with horned lizards as the design. The bowl is coil-built, and there is a raised rope design encircling the piece.  The entire inside of the bowl is also fully polished.  The open space on the raised line is the “spirit line”. The bowl was traditionally fired with strong color variations from the heat of the fire!  After the vase is fired, it is covered in pine pitch in the manner of traditional Navajo pottery.  The piece is signed on the bottom in the clay, “BM.”  Betty has won numerous awards for her pottery over the years.  It can also be found in museums throughout the southwest.
